1 Cognitive Accessibility on the Web Technical Agenda

2 Plan Lead off people list the technical directions they feel we should emphasize in making the Web more useful for people with cognitive disabililities Audience weighs in We use the clickers to prioritize

3 Lead Off Batters Gregg Vanderheiden, University of Wisconsin Rich Schwerdtfeger, IBM Lise Menn, University of Colorado Clayton Lewis, University of Colorado

4 Impact of decision “aids” Language level transformation Virtual assistive tech on the web Semantics of web content Personalization of presentation What can we tell developers about cognitively accessible content Advance UI modalities (moving, marking, touch, big view) Service architecture that includes Connections to the offline environment Keeping users in control Service structure that keeps the user in control Providing info you didn’t ask for Help remembering what is not on the screen…2/3 world, 1/3 view…stable representation Finding words in context Support for people who cannot skim complex content Modify visual crowding Keep track of progress towards goal; take me back Better expression and inference of user goals More research on the ideas and needs More ethnographic study (nsf: hollan ) Fit content to my screen size Human agent for web use Help me button to support… active service backing Browsers that apply context management techniques Mind map of page Non textual interfaces Consumer reports info function for elders Value sensitive design

5 Scoring A: should be THE top priority B: top 5 C: important D: a good thing, but not a priority E: a bad idea
